Description

"A delightful mid 18th century unlisted detached cottage in the centre of this popular village.

Description

Beech House is a delightful mid 18th century detached cottage, which has been refurbished by the current owners to a good standard creating a turn key home. The property which exudes charm and character, sits on the backdrop of landscaped, sloping gardens with far reaching westerly views. Planning permission exists to create a two storey extension and add dormer windows, to provide a three bedroom family home.

Internally, the property consists of a sitting room with brick fireplace and log burning stove. There is a separate double aspect dining room which is a bright space ideal for entertaining. The conservatory is a handy additional space and has stunning westerly views. The re fitted kitchen enjoys a range of integrated appliances, there is a small utility area, a WC and access to a useful cellar.

The first floor boasts arguably the best views the property has to offer. There are two bedrooms on this floor. These are serviced by a generous sized bathroom with shower over a fitted bath tub.

Beech House boasts a lawned garden and planted borders, which lie predominantly to the front and side of the house, with pedestrian access via steps. There is handy attached potting shed ideal for keen gardeners which also houses an outside WC. Access can be gained to a footpath at the back of the property leading to the village centre.

Location

Goudhurst is a sought after Wealden village with good local shopping and amenities on offer including a newsagents incorporating a Post Office, a bakery, chemist, hairdressers, Dr s surgery, several pubs and a primary school with Outstanding Ofsted report.

More extensive shopping, sport and leisure facilities can be found in Cranbrook and Tunbridge Wells. Local sporting amenities include golf clubs in Ticehurst, Lamberhurst and Tunbridge Wells, riding, walking, mountain bike trails and Go Ape and outdoor music concerts in Bedgebury Forest and Pinetum and sailing, SUP, rowing, fishing and cycling at Bewl Water.

Opportunities exist within the area in both the private and state sector, at all levels. The property falls within the Cranbrook School Catchment 2025 and Bethany School is nearby. Grammar and state schools are located in Tunbridge Wells, Tonbridge and Maidstone.

Rail links into London run from Marden and Paddock Wood. These connect into London Bridge, Waterloo East, Cannon Street and Charing Cross with journey times of less than an hour.

The A21 gives links to the M25, the coast, major motorway networks, Heathrow and Gatwick airports and the Channel Tunnel Terminus.
